如何查看后端服务器报错
-
查看后端服务器报错可以通过以下几种方式进行:
-
查看服务器日志文件:很多后端服务器会将错误信息记录在日志文件中,通过查看日志文件可以获取更详细的报错信息。通常情况下,服务器的日志文件默认存储在特定的位置,可以根据服务器类型和配置进行查找。常见的日志文件包括Apache服务器的error.log文件、Nginx服务器的error.log文件等。
-
查看服务器返回的HTTP状态码:当客户端向后端服务器发送请求时,服务器会返回一个HTTP状态码,不同的状态码对应不同的错误类型。常见的状态码包括200(OK)、404(Not Found)、500(Internal Server Error)等。通过查看返回的状态码,可以初步判断服务器是否报错。
-
启用调试模式:很多后端框架和开发工具提供了调试模式,可以在该模式下查看详细的错误信息。在调试模式下,服务器会将详细的报错信息显示在客户端页面上,方便开发人员进行调试。需要注意的是,调试模式一般不适用于生产环境,只应在开发和测试环境中使用。
-
使用服务器监控工具:可以使用一些服务器监控工具来实时监控服务器的运行状态和错误信息。这些工具可以提供实时的性能指标、错误报告和运行日志,并通过邮件或者消息通知的方式发送给管理员。常见的服务器监控工具包括Zabbix、Nagios等。
总之,通过查看服务器日志文件、HTTP状态码、启用调试模式以及使用服务器监控工具等方式,可以帮助我们准确地了解后端服务器的报错信息,从而进行问题的排查和解决。
1年前 -
-
-
查看服务器日志文件:后端服务器通常有日志文件记录其运行情况。通过查看日志文件,可以找到服务器报错的详细信息。一般情况下,日志文件位于服务器的指定路径,比如/var/log/目录下。使用终端登录到服务器,使用cat、tail等命令查看日志文件内容。
-
使用监控工具:有一些监控工具可以帮助您实时监控后端服务器的运行情况。这些工具可以提供实时报警和错误日志记录功能,当服务器发生错误时,您可以立即收到通知,并查看报错信息。常见的监控工具包括Zabbix、Nagios等。
-
使用远程连接工具:通过远程连接工具,比如SSH、RDP等,您可以远程登录到后端服务器,并在命令行界面上查看报错信息。在登录后端服务器后,通过执行相关命令,比如查看日志文件、查看服务状态等,可以找到服务器报错的相关信息。
-
使用应用性能监控工具:有一些应用性能监控工具可以帮助您实时监控后端服务器的运行情况。这些工具可以监测服务器的性能指标和应用状态,并提供详细的错误报告。常见的应用性能监控工具包括New Relic、Datadog等。
-
查看服务器错误日志:有些后端服务器会将错误信息记录在特定的错误日志文件中。您可以查找该文件,并使用文本编辑器打开,以查看服务器报错的详细信息。常见的错误日志文件包括Apache错误日志(如error.log)、Nginx错误日志(如error.log)等。
1年前 -
-
要查看后端服务器报错,可以通过以下步骤进行操作:
-
查看服务器日志文件:
在后端服务器上,通常会有一个日志文件来记录服务器的活动和错误信息。可以通过查看该日志文件来获取详细的报错信息。日志文件的位置和名称可能会因服务器配置而有所不同,一般可以在服务器配置文件或管理界面中找到相关信息。 -
登录服务器并使用命令行工具:
可以通过远程登录到服务器,并使用命令行工具来查看服务器报错。具体的登录方式因服务器而异,常用的登录方式有SSH。使用SSH登录后,可以进入服务器操作系统的命令行界面。 -
查找服务器日志文件:
一般来说,服务器的日志文件位于特定的目录中,比如/var/log/。可以使用命令cd /var/log/进入该目录,并使用ls命令查看目录中的文件列表。 -
查看特定日志文件:
在日志文件目录中,可以使用命令cat或less来查看日志文件的内容。比如,使用命令cat error.log来查看名为error.log的日志文件内容。 -
过滤日志文件内容:
如果日志文件内容很多,可以使用命令行工具来过滤出关键信息。比如,可以使用grep命令来搜索特定的关键词。例如,使用命令cat error.log | grep "error"可以过滤出包含"error"关键词的日志内容。 -
使用日志分析工具:
如果日志文件非常大或包含复杂的信息,可以考虑使用专门的日志分析工具来帮助查看报错。常见的日志分析工具有ELK Stack(Elasticsearch、Logstash和Kibana)等。 -
联系服务器管理员或开发团队:
如果无法解决问题或无法理解报错信息,可以考虑联系服务器管理员或开发团队寻求帮助。他们通常会有更多经验和知识来帮助解决问题。
在查看服务器报错时,需要注意以下几点:
- 尽量获取完整的错误信息,包括时间戳、报错代码和报错信息内容等。
- 注意查看报错发生的上下文信息,可能会提供更多有用的线索。
- 针对具体的问题,可以使用不同的搜索引擎或技术论坛来查找相关的解决方案和经验分享。
- 在解决问题过程中,要注意保护好服务器的安全,不要在公开场所泄露服务器的重要信息。
1年前 -